Abstract

1,052,621. Cellulose fibres containing aminoethyl cellulose ethers. COURTAULDS Ltd. Oct. 8, 1963 [Oct. 9, 1962], No. 38115/62. Heading B5B. [Also in Division C3] Regenerated cellulose fibres contain aminoethyl and diethylaminoethyl ethers of cellulose. The aminoethyl ethers may be incorporated, or formed in situ, in the cellulose at any stage up to the finishing of the fibre. In a viscose process aminoethyl cellulose and diethylaminoethyl cellulose may be xanthated and added to viscose, or may be mixed with the cellulose or alkali cellulose before xanthation. Alternatively, compounds reactive with cellulose to form the ether in situ may be added nt suitable stages in the production. Specified reagents are 2-aminoethyl sulphuric acid, 2-chlorethanolamine and the corresponding diethyl compounds. In an example a mixture of aminoethyl and diethylamino-ethyl cellulose ethers is xanthated, ordinary viscose is added, and the mixture spun at a salt figure of 6À2. The fibres of the invention preferably contain at least 0À165% by weight of nitrogen derived from the amino ethers. The fibres have good dyeability.
